Re: Charcoal in Perth
The reason why charcoal is expensive is that you need a lot of feedstock. By weight, you only get around 34% of the feedstock being turned into charcoal. So if you get a tonne of wood and turn it into charcoal, you'll only get around 340 kilo's of char. Heatbeads are just made out of brown coal dug ...
